在Linux下搭建Apache服务器是一项基础但关键的任务,尤其对于开发者来说更是必备的技能。在这篇文章中,我将向你介绍如何在Linux系统上搭建Apache服务器,让你能够轻松地将自己的网站部署到服务器上。

整个过程可以概括为以下几个步骤:

| 步骤 | 描述 |
|------|---------------------|
| 1 | 安装Apache服务器 |
| 2 | 配置Apache服务器 |
| 3 | 启动Apache服务器 |
| 4 | 验证Apache服务器 |


### 步骤一:安装Apache服务器

首先,我们需要安装Apache服务器,执行以下命令:

```bash
sudo apt update # 更新包列表
sudo apt install apache2 # 安装Apache服务器
```

### 步骤二:配置Apache服务器

配置Apache服务器可以根据需要进行个性化设置,比如修改默认端口等。编辑Apache的配置文件:

```bash
sudo nano /etc/apache2/apache2.conf
```

找到`Listen 80`,修改端口号为你想要的端口,比如`Listen 8080`。

### 步骤三:启动Apache服务器

安装完成后,我们需要启动Apache服务器,并设置开机自启动:

```bash
sudo systemctl start apache2 # 启动Apache
sudo systemctl enable apache2 # 设置开机自启动
```

### 步骤四:验证Apache服务器

打开浏览器,在地址栏输入服务器的IP地址或域名,如果看到Apache的默认页面,则表示服务器已搭建成功。

通过以上步骤,我们成功地在Linux系统上搭建了Apache服务器。你可以尝试上传自己的网页文件到`/var/www/html/`目录下,然后通过浏览器访问你的网站。

希望通过本文的介绍能够让你掌握在Linux系统上搭建Apache服务器的基本流程。在将来的工作中,这项技能将会为你的网站部署和开发带来很大帮助。如果你有任何问题或疑问,都可以随时向我提问。祝你学习顺利!